"Perkembangan teknologi informasi dan internet dalam berbagai sektor kehidupan menyebabkan terjadinya peningkatan pertumbuhan data di dunia. Pertumbuhan data yang berjumlah besar ini memunculkan istilah baru yaitu Big Data. Karakteristik yang membedakan Big Data dengan data konvensional biasa adalah bahwa Big Data memiliki karakteristik volume, velocity, variety, value, dan veracity. Kehadiran Big Data dimanfaatkan oleh berbagai pihak melalui Big Data Analytics, contohnya Pelaku Usaha untuk meningkatkan kegiatan usahanya dalam hal memberikan insight yang lebih luas dan dalam. Namun potensi yang diberikan oleh Big Data ini juga memiliki risiko penggunaan yaitu pelanggaran privasi dan data pribadi seseorang. Risiko ini tercermin dari kasus penyalahgunaan data pribadi Pengguna Facebook oleh Cambridge Analytica yang berkaitan dengan 87 juta data Pengguna. Oleh karena itu perlu diketahui ketentuan perlindungan privasi dan data pribadi di Indonesia dan yang diatur dalam General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) dan diaplikasikan dalam Big Data Analytics, serta penyelesaian kasus Cambridge Analytica-Facebook. Penelitian ini menggunakan metode yuridis normatif yang bersumber dari studi kepustakaan. Dalam Penelitian ini ditemukan bahwa perlindungan privasi dan data pribadi di Indonesia masih bersifat parsial dan sektoral berbeda dengan GDPR yang telah mengatur secara khusus dalam satu ketentuan. Big Data Analytics juga memiliki beberapa implikasi dengan prinsip perlindungan privasi dan data pribadi yang berlaku. Indonesia disarankan untuk segera mengesahkan ketentuan perlindungan privasi dan data pribadi khusus yang sampai saat ini masih berupa rancangan undang-undang.

The development of information technology and the internet in various sectors of life has led to an increase in data growth in the world. This huge amount of data growth gave rise to a new term, Big Data. The characteristic that distinguishes Big Data from conventional data is that Big Data has the characteristic of volume, velocity, variety, value, and veracity. The presence of Big Data is utilized by various parties through Big Data Analytics, for example for Corporation to incurease their business activities in terms of providing broader and deeper insight. But this potential provided by Big Data also comes with risks, which is violation of one's privacy and personal data. One of the most scandalous case of abuse of personal data is Cambridge Analytica-Facebook relating to 87 millions user data. Therefor it is necessary to know the provisions of privacy and personal data protection in Indonesia and which are regulated in the General Data Protection (GDPR) and how it applied in Big Data Analytics, as well as the settlement of the Cambridge Analytica-Facebook case. This study uses normative juridical methods sourced from library studies. In this study, it was found that the protection of privacy and personal data in Indonesia is still partial and sectoral which is different from GDPR that has specifically regulated in one bill. Big Data Analytics also has several implications with applicable privacy and personal data protection principles. Indonesia is advised to immediately ratify the provisions on protection of privacy and personal data which is now is still in the form of a RUU."

"In today’s fast growing digital world, the web, mobile, social networks and other digital platforms are producing enormous amounts of data that hold intelligence and valuable information. Correctly used it has the power to create sustainable value in different forms for businesses. The commonly used term for this data is Big Data, which includes structured, unstructured and hybrid structured data. However, Big Data is of limited value unless insightful information can be extracted from the sources of data.
The solution is Big Data analytics, and how managers and executives can capture value from this vast resource of information and insights. This book develops a simple framework and a non-technical approach to help the reader understand, digest and analyze data, and produce meaningful analytics to make informed decisions. It will support value creation within businesses, from customer care to product innovation, from sales and marketing to operational performance.
The authors provide multiple case studies on global industries and business units, chapter summaries and discussion questions for the reader to consider and explore. Big Data for Managers also presents small cases and challenges for the reader to work on – making this a thorough and practical guide for students and managers."

"This book highlights the state of the art and recent advances in Big Data clustering methods and their innovative applications in contemporary AI-driven systems. The book chapters discuss Deep Learning for Clustering, Blockchain data clustering, Cybersecurity applications such as insider threat detection, scalable distributed clustering methods for massive volumes of data; clustering Big Data Streams such as streams generated by the confluence of Internet of Things, digital and mobile health, human-robot interaction, and social networks; Spark-based Big Data clustering using Particle Swarm Optimization; and Tensor-based clustering for Web graphs, sensor streams, and social networks. The chapters in the book include a balanced coverage of big data clustering theory, methods, tools, frameworks, applications, representation, visualization, and clustering validation. "

"Saat ini kompetisi di industri telekomunikasi semakin ketat. Perusahaan telekomunikasi yang dapat tetap menghasilkan banyak keuntungan yaitu perusahaan yang mampu menarik dan mempertahankan pelanggan di pasar yang sangat kompetitif dan semakin jenuh. Hal ini menyebabkan perubahan strategi banyak perusahaan telekomunikasi dari strategi 'growth '(ekspansi) menjadi 'value added services'. Oleh karena itu, program mempertahankan pelanggan ('customer retention') saat ini menjadi bagian penting dari strategi perusahaan telekomunikasi. Program tersebut diharapkan dapat menekan 'churn' 'rate 'atau tingkat perpindahan pelanggan ke layanan/produk yang disediakan oleh perusahaan kompetitor.
Program mempertahankan pelanggan ('customer retention') tersebut tentunya juga diimplementasikan oleh PT Telekomunikasi Indonesia, Tbk (Telkom) sebagai perusahaan telekomunikasi terbesar di Indonesia. Program tersebut diterapkan pada berbagai produk Telkom, salah satunya Indihome yang merupakan 'home services' berbasis 'subscriber' berupa layanan internet, telepon, dan TV interaktif. Melalui kajian ini, penulis akan menganalisa penyebab 'churn' pelanggan potensial produk Indihome tersebut, sehingga Telkom dapat meminimalisir angka 'churn' dengan melakukan program 'customer retention' melalui 'caring' yang tepat.
Mengingat ukuran 'database' pelanggan Indihome yang sangat besar, penulis akan menganalisis data pelanggan tersebut menggunakan metoda 'Big Data Analytics'. 'Big Data' merupakan salah satu metode pengelolaan data yang sangat besar dengan pemetaan dan 'processing' data. Melalui berbagai bentuk 'output', implementasi 'big data' pada perusahaan akan memberikan 'value' yang lebih baik dalam pengambilan keputusan berbasis data.

Nowadays, telecommunication industry is very competitive. Telecommunication companies that can make a lot of profit is the one who can attract and retain customers in this highly competitive and increasingly saturated market. This causes change of the strategy of telecommunication companies from growth strategy toward value added services. Therefore, customer retention program is becoming very important in telecommunication companies strategy. This program hopefully can reduce churn rate or loss of potential customers due to the shift of customers to other similar products.
Customer retention program also implemented by PT Telekomunikasi Indonesia, Tbk (Telkom) as the leading telecommunication company in Indonesia. Customer retention program implemented for many Telkom products, including Indihome, a home services based on subscriber which provide internet, phone, and interactive TV. Through this study, the authors will analyze the cause of churn potential customers Indihome product, so that Telkom can minimize the churn number by doing customer retention program through the efficient caring.
Given by huge customer database the author will analyze using Big Data analytics method. Big Data is one method in data management that contain huge data, by mapping and data processing. Through various forms of output, big data implementation on the organization will provide better value in data-based decision making.

Revolusi digital telah meluncurkan era baru pemberdayaan dan keterlibatan manusia di seluruh bisnis, masyarakat, dan dalam setiap aspek kehidupan kita. Big data akan menjadi sumber nilai dan inovasi ekonomi baru. Pengaruh big data mewakili tiga pergeseran dalam cara kami menganalisis informasi yang mengubah cara untuk memahami dan mengatur masyarakat. Makalah ini akan memeriksa seberapa besar big data dapat digunakan dalam membantu usaha kecil dan menengah UKM untuk tumbuh dan menyelidiki seberapa besar data telah berkontribusi untuk membantu UKM dan perusahaan baru dalam bersaing dengan perusahaan yang lebih besar dan lebih mapan. Menurut definisi, usaha kecil dan menengah UKM adalah non-subsidiari, perusahaan independen yang mempekerjakan lebih sedikit dari jumlah karyawan yang diberikan OECD 2001 . UKM dalam konteks ini termasuk toko individu di platform besar seperti Tokopedia, Bukalapak, dll atau usaha kecil yang menjual langsung ke pelanggan.
The digital revolution has launched a new era of human empowerment and engagement across business, society and in every aspect of our lives. Big data will be the source of a new economic value and innovation. Big data rsquo;s ascendency represents three shifts in the way we analyze information that transform how we understand and organize society. This paper will examine how big data can be used in helping small and medium enterprises SMEs to grow and investigate how big data have contributed to help SMEs and startups in competing with bigger and more established companies. By definition, small and medium-sized enterprises SMEs are non-subsidiary, independent firms which employ fewer than a given number of employees OECD 2001 . SME in this context includes individual stores on big platforms such as Tokopedia, Bukalapak, etc or small businesses that sell directly to customers."

"Data warehousing in the age of the big data will help you and your organization make the most of unstructured data with your existing data warehouse.
As big data continues to revolutionize how we use data, it doesn't have to create more confusion. Expert author Krish Krishnan helps you make sense of how big data fits into the world of data warehousing in clear and concise detail. The book is presented in three distinct parts. Part 1 discusses big data, its technologies and use cases from early adopters. Part 2 addresses data warehousing, its shortcomings, and new architecture options, workloads, and integration techniques for Big Data and the data warehouse. Part 3 deals with data governance, data visualization, information life-cycle management, data scientists, and implementing a big data–ready data warehouse. Extensive appendixes include case studies from vendor implementations and a special segment on how we can build a healthcare information factory."
